Viewing School Facilities as Community Development Projects: The Case of Hinesburg, Vermont.
MacKinnon, Colleen T.
Small Town, v30 n2 p28-31 Mar-Apr 2001
Instead of accentuating differences among agendas through competition for scarce resources, community members, educational planners, and community development planners cooperated in renovating a high school building in Hinesburg, Vermont, to include community spaces for recreation, social services, and nontraditional education. Design elements that promote the greatest possible use of facilities by community members are discussed. (TD)
